**Q: The Liftwise dispatch simulator is stuck replaying the same scenario — what do I do?**

A: This usually means the scenario queue worker crashed mid-run and left a stale lock. Restart the simulator service from the Liftwise ops panel, then requeue the scenario. Car assignments will recompute automatically; no manual dispatch edits needed. If the ops panel itself is locked after three failed restarts, unlock it with the phrase below.

recovery phrase for yajof-bagap: oliwyn-ulaael

## Deployment

The Quillgate validator plugin system ships as a single container with plugins mounted at startup. Support staff redeploying after a plugin update should drain the pod first, as in-flight validation jobs are not checkpointed. Plugins are versioned independently of the core; mismatched schema versions fail closed and log a clear error rather than passing bad records. Most support tickets trace back to a misconfigured environment rather than plugin code. The deployment expects the following configuration values.

settings of fajog-hahif:
[sorax]
port = 7000
region = upper-2
host = sorax.nelvroworks.corp
timeout_ms = 3000
retries = 4

## Configuration

The Quillhaven catalogue importer reads its settings from a single .env file in the deploy root. Before tagging a release, confirm that CATALOGUE_SOURCE points to the Marrowgate staging feed and that IMPORT_BATCH_SIZE matches the value agreed with the metadata team (default 500). The importer will refuse to start if the feed credential is missing, so append the upstream access token on the next line:

sealed setting: LEDGER_TOKEN20=6148d35bbb480b0ab79e

Handover note — Graphwick dependency visualizer

For the weekly sync: I'm passing Graphwick to Tobin. The cycle-detection pass now runs incrementally, and the layout cache is keyed by manifest hash, so stale renders should be gone. Outstanding: the edge-pruning toggle still flickers on large monorepos, and the export job needs its vault re-unsealed after last week's rotation. Everything else is documented in the runbook. To unseal the export vault, use the recovery passphrase directly below.

vault phrase of yaguf-hahaf = druath-holix